Measured Ability South Africa (MASA) is a leading provider of staffing and recruitment solutions in South Africa. We specialise in temporary, contract, and permanent staffing across various industries.
MASA partners with Clients to provide compliant and flexible staffing solutions. Due to the volume of employees we manage and the variety of client environments we support, HR professionals at MASA gain exposure to a broad range of HR processes and labour relations matters. This environment provides the opportunity to develop deep practical expertise in employment law, employee relations, and HR operations, often beyond what is typically experienced within a traditional single-employer organisation.
We are inviting applications for an internal position within our Westville team for a Payroll & Reporting Specialist, with a strong focus on Payroll Auditing and Reporting within a Temporary Employment Services (TES) environment. This role is ideal for a detail-oriented individual with strong analytical skills, systems understanding, and a solid foundation in payroll processes.
Minimum Requirements
- Strong foundational knowledge of payroll
- High attention to detail and strong numerical ability
- Advanced Excel skills
- DBit Payroll experience advantageous
- SQL experience advantageous
- Experience within a TES environment advantageous
- Ability to work with large volumes of data accurately
Payroll Auditing & Data Integrity
- Conduct payroll audits and analyse payroll data to ensure accuracy, compliance, and alignment with contractual and statutory requirements, identifying discrepancies and trends where applicable.
- Strong understanding of payroll principles essential (TES payroll experience advantageous)
- SQL experience advantage
- Generate weekly payroll audit reports for Payroll Administrator review
- Produce client reports weekly
- Assist with reporting structure improvements and automation initiatives
- Assist with auditing and loading client contracts in payroll system
- Prepare and submit Council Returns e.g., Road Freight, MEIBC, MIBCO, etc (returns specialist function)
- Provide back-end support on our internal online timesheeting system and assist with related projects
